Commercial Slab Installation in Katy, TX

Commercial sl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ete slabs that serve as the foundational surface for various types of structures, such as warehouses, retail stores, garages, and parking lots. These projects typically require precise planning and execution to ensure a durable, level, and stable surface capable of supporting heavy loads and frequent use. Property owners often seek information about the scope of the installation process, including site preparation, concrete quality, and finishing techniques, to ensure the finished slab meets the needs of their specific project.

Before requesting commercial slab installation, property owners usually want to understand factors like the size and layout of the slab, the intended use of the space, and any necessary permits or regulations in the area. It's also common to inquire about the timeline for completion, the materials used, and the importance of proper curing to maximize longevity. Clear communication about these details helps ensure the project aligns with expectations and provides a solid foundation for future construction or use.

Project Types

Common Commercial Slab Installation Jobs

Commercial Slab Installation - provides durable concrete foundations for retail, industrial, and office buildings.

Parking Lot Slabs - creates stable surfaces for parking areas and vehicle access points.

Sidewalk and Walkway Slabs - enhances pedestrian safety with smooth, level walkways.

Loading Dock Slabs - supports heavy equipment and frequent traffic at commercial loading zones.

Foundation Slabs - serves as the base for new commercial structures or expansions.

Industrial Floor Slabs - offers reinforced surfaces for warehouses and manufacturing facilities.

Commercial Slab Installation Questions

What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are commonly used for building foundations, parking areas, loading docks, and outdoor storage spaces on property sites.

What materials are used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the primary material, often reinforced with steel rebar or wire mesh for added strength and durability.

How thick should a commercial slab be? The thickness varies based on the intended use, but typically ranges from 4 to 6 inches for standard applications and thicker for heavy loads.

What preparations are needed before slab installation? The site should be properly graded, cleared of debris, and the soil compacted to ensure a stable base for the slab.
